Description: Toontalk is a graphical programming language designed for children to learn coding and computational thinking skills. It uses a cartoon animated environment with characters, tools, and objects that users manipulate to visually create programs.

Description: GameSalad is a game creation software that allows users to develop 2D games for iOS, Android, Mac, Windows, and HTML5 using a visual programming interface and behavior-based logic system without coding.
